Easy Chocolate Pie

Directions

  1. 1Preheat oven to 400°F.
  2. 2Use a homemade or store-bought pie shell. If using store-bought, check the instructions.
  3. 3Line the pie shell with parchment paper and add pie weights.
  4. 4Bake for 20 minutes, then remove paper and weights. Bake for another 10-15 minutes until golden and dry.
  5. 5In a medium saucepan, whisk together 1 1/2 cups granulated sugar and 1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der.
  6. 6Slowly whisk in 1 1/2 cups of milk, reserving 1/2 cup.
  7. 7Cook over medium-high heat, stirring frequently, until it comes to a simmer.
  8. 8In a bowl, whisk together 4 egg yolks, 3 tablespoons of flour, and 1/2 teaspoon of salt.
  9. 9Whisk in the remaining 1/2 cup of milk.
  10. 10Cube 1/4 cup of unsalted butter.
  11. 11Slowly pour the hot chocolate mixture into the egg mixture, whisking vigorously. Use a narrow whisk to reach the edges of the pot to prevent burning.
  12. 12Add 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ract and the cubed butter to the chocolate mixture, whisking until melted and combined. If necessary, strain the mixture through a fine-mesh sieve.
  13. 13Pour the chocolate filling into the cooled pie crust and smooth the top with a spatula.
  14. 14Chill the pie in the refrigerator.

Ingredients

  • 1.5 cups granulated sugar
  • 0.5 cups un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 1.5 cups milk
  • 4 large egg yolks
  • 3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 0.5 teaspoon salt
  • 0.25 cups unsalted butter
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 1 serving whipped cream
